Tapestry's session persistence is great, but some times you just want a value 
to work like a "session page instance variable" - only around while the user is 
working within a page (calling listener methods on that page, but not rendering 
any other page).  This strategy avoids all the problems of using real instance 
variables in a page object.

Values are discarded if the last page rendered was not the same as the current 
page being rendered.

You'll need a Persistence strategy, some hivemodule magic, and a Page End 
Render Listener.  Once it's done, just use @Persist("session:page") to use.

The strategy:
{{{
package com.fireapps.tapestry.infrastructure;

import java.util.ArrayList;
import java.util.Collection;
import java.util.Collections;

import org.apache.hivemind.util.Defense;
import org.apache.tapestry.engine.ServiceEncoding;
import org.apache.tapestry.record.PropertyChange;
import org.apache.tapestry.record.PropertyPersistenceStrategy;
import org.apache.tapestry.record.RecordUtils;
import org.apache.tapestry.record.WebSessionAttributeCallback;
import org.apache.tapestry.web.WebRequest;
import org.apache.tapestry.web.WebSession;

/**
 * Derivative of SessionPropertyPersistenceScope
 * - only stores properties while the given page is the most recently rendered 
page.
 */
public class SessionPagePropertyPersistenceStrategy implements 
PropertyPersistenceStrategy {

        /**
         * unique persistence name
         */
        public static final String      STRATEGY_ID     = "session:page";
        
        /**
         * Session key for the last rendered page name
         */
        public static final String LAST_RENDERED_PAGE_ID = "lastPage";

        // Really, the name of the servlet; used as a prefix on all 
HttpSessionAttribute keys
        // to keep things straight if multiple Tapestry apps are deployed
        // in the same WAR.

        private String                          _applicationId;
        private WebRequest                      _request;

        public void store(String pageName, String idPath, String propertyName, 
Object newValue) {
                Defense.notNull(pageName, "pageName");
                Defense.notNull(propertyName, "propertyName");

                WebSession session = _request.getSession(true);

                String attributeName = RecordUtils.buildChangeKey(STRATEGY_ID, 
_applicationId, pageName, idPath, propertyName);

                session.setAttribute(attributeName, newValue);
        }

        public Collection getStoredChanges(String pageName) {
                Defense.notNull(pageName, "pageName");

                WebSession session = _request.getSession(false);

                if (session == null) return Collections.EMPTY_LIST;
                
                /*
                 * Single largest difference between this and Session 
persistence:
                 * If the last rendered page is not this page (or is null) then 
don't return any 
                 * property values, and set any values found to null.
                 */
                String lastPage = (String) 
session.getAttribute(getLastPageKey(_applicationId));
                if (lastPage == null || ! lastPage.equals(pageName)) {
                        // discard values and return empty list
                        discardStoredChanges(pageName);
                        return Collections.EMPTY_LIST;
                }
                
                final Collection result = new ArrayList();

                WebSessionAttributeCallback callback = new 
WebSessionAttributeCallback() {
                        @SuppressWarnings("unchecked")
                        public void handleAttribute(WebSession ws, String name) 
{
                                PropertyChange change = 
RecordUtils.buildChange(name, ws.getAttribute(name));
                                result.add(change);
                        }
                };
                RecordUtils.iterateOverMatchingAttributes(STRATEGY_ID, 
_applicationId, pageName, session, callback);
                return result;
        }

        public void discardStoredChanges(String pageName) {
                WebSession session = _request.getSession(false);
                if (session == null) return;
                WebSessionAttributeCallback callback = new 
WebSessionAttributeCallback() {
                        public void handleAttribute(WebSession ws, String name) 
{
                                ws.setAttribute(name, null);
                        }
                };
                RecordUtils.iterateOverMatchingAttributes(STRATEGY_ID, 
_applicationId, pageName, session, callback);
        }

        public void addParametersForPersistentProperties(ServiceEncoding 
encoding, boolean post) {
                // nothing to do - we don't use query parameters for sessions
        }

        /**
         * @param applicationName (injected by HiveMind) for uniqueness of 
session attribute names
         */
        public void setApplicationId(String applicationName) {
                _applicationId = applicationName;
        }

        /**
         * @param request (injected by HiveMind)
         */
        public void setRequest(WebRequest request) {
                _request = request;
        }
        
        /**
         * @param appId 
         * @return application specific session key name for the last rendered 
page
         * static so the PageEndRenderListener can also use it - there may be a 
better way for this
         */
        public static String getLastPageKey(String appId) {
                return new 
StringBuilder().append(STRATEGY_ID).append(",").append(appId).append(",").toString();
        }
}
}}}

The hivemodule config:
{{{
        <service-point id="SessionPagePropertyPersistenceStrategy" 
interface="org.apache.tapestry.record.PropertyPersistenceStrategy">
                Stores properties in the session, but only until the next 
useage of the page.
                Mapped to the name "session:page".
                <invoke-factory>
                        <construct 
class="com.fireapps.tapestry.infrastructure.SessionPagePropertyPersistenceStrategy">
                                <set-object property="request" 
value="infrastructure:request"/>
                                <set-object property="applicationId" 
value="infrastructure:applicationId"/>
                        </construct>
                </invoke-factory>
    </service-point> 

        <contribution configuration-id="tapestry.persist.PersistenceStrategy">
                <strategy name="session:page" 
object="service:SessionPagePropertyPersistenceStrategy"/>
        </contribution>
}}}

The Page End Render Lister (example shows the definition of an annonymous inner 
class)
{{{
new PageEndRenderListener() {
        /**
         * After rendering, store the page name in the session so the 
"session:page" persistence strategy can use it.
         * @see 
org.apache.tapestry.event.PageEndRenderListener#pageEndRender(org.apache.tapestry.event.PageEvent)
         */
        public void pageEndRender(PageEvent e) {
                final String pageKey = SessionPagePropertyPersistenceStrategy
                         
.getLastPageKey(e.getRequestCycle().getInfrastructure().getApplicationId());
                e.getRequestCycle()
                 .getInfrastructure()
                 .getRequest()
                 .getSession(true)
                 .setAttribute(pageKey, e.getPage().getPageName());
        }
}
}}}

You need to add this PageEndRenderListener to all your pages, unless someone 
has a neat trick for injecting it that I haven't figured out yet (improvements 
highly encouraged!).

What we did was add this pageAttached() method to our base page class (extends 
AppPage, ancestor for all our pages):

{{{
        public void pageAttached(PageEvent event) {
                addPageEndRenderListener([above listener code, to create an 
anonymous inner class]);
        }
}}}
